2000 Northeast Ohio Homes Open for Sunday Event
According to The Cincinnati Enquirer, more than 2000 homes listed in Butler, Clermont, Hamilton and Warren counties will be open for four hours Sunday afternoon.
The six months from April to September traditionally mark the height of the home-selling season in Northeast Ohio. To celebrate that, and to prevent another drop in home sales like the 11% reduction we saw last year, Realtors are banding together to hold over 2000 open-houses from 1:00PM to 5:00PM, this Sunday, May 4, 2008.
